1. What is VCDS China and Why is it Popular?
Vcds China refers to Vehicle Communication Diagnostic System (VCDS) interfaces and software sourced from Chinese manufacturers, often marketed as budget-friendly alternatives to the official Ross-Tech VCDS tool. Their popularity stems from their lower price point, making them attractive to hobbyists and some independent mechanics seeking diagnostic and coding capabilities for Volkswagen, Audi, Skoda, and SEAT vehicles without the upfront investment of the genuine tool.
However, the allure of VCDS China is often overshadowed by significant risks and limitations. These include:
- Unreliable Performance: VCDS China tools are frequently reverse-engineered or cloned versions of the original, lacking the rigorous testing and quality control standards of Ross-Tech products. This can lead to inconsistent performance, data corruption, and inaccurate diagnostics.
- Software Instability: The software provided with VCDS China interfaces is often outdated, modified, or pirated. This can result in compatibility issues, software crashes, and potential security vulnerabilities that could compromise the vehicle’s electronic systems.
- Limited Functionality: VCDS China tools may not support all the features and functions of the genuine VCDS, particularly advanced coding, adaptation, and diagnostic procedures. This can limit their usefulness for complex repairs and modifications.
- Lack of Support and Updates: VCDS China users typically receive little to no technical support or software updates. This leaves them vulnerable to bugs, compatibility issues, and the inability to access new features and vehicle models.
- Potential for Damage: Using VCDS China tools can potentially damage a vehicle’s electronic control units (ECUs) due to improper coding, corrupted data, or electrical instability. This can result in costly repairs and even render the vehicle inoperable.

3. What are the Risks of Using VCDS China for Car Coding?
Using VCDS China for car coding carries significant risks that can jeopardize your vehicle’s electronic systems and lead to costly repairs. These risks include:
- ECU Damage: The most serious risk is the potential for damaging the vehicle’s ECU. VCDS China tools may contain faulty hardware or software that can corrupt the ECU’s firmware during coding or adaptation procedures. This can render the ECU inoperable, requiring replacement or expensive reprogramming.
- Data Corruption: VCDS China tools may not accurately read or write data to the ECU, leading to data corruption. This can cause various problems, such as incorrect settings, malfunctioning components, and warning lights on the dashboard.
- Security Vulnerabilities: VCDS China tools may contain security vulnerabilities that can be exploited by hackers to gain unauthorized access to the vehicle’s electronic systems. This could allow them to steal personal information, disable safety features, or even take control of the vehicle remotely.
- Warranty Voidance: Using VCDS China tools may void the vehicle’s warranty, as manufacturers typically do not cover damage caused by unauthorized modifications or aftermarket devices.
- Legal Issues: Purchasing and using VCDS China tools may violate copyright laws and software licensing agreements, potentially leading to legal consequences.

16. What are the Alternatives to VCDS China for Car Coding and Diagnostics?
Several alternatives to VCDS China offer reliable and safe car coding and diagnostic capabilities:
- Ross-Tech VCDS: The official VCDS tool from Ross-Tech is the most reliable and comprehensive option for VW, Audi, Skoda, and SEAT vehicles.
- Autel MaxiSYS: Autel MaxiSYS tools offer a wide range of diagnostic and coding capabilities for various vehicle brands.
- OBDeleven: OBDeleven is a popular Bluetooth diagnostic tool for VW, Audi, Skoda, and SEAT vehicles.
- BMW ISTA: BMW ISTA is the official diagnostic and coding software for BMW vehicles.
- Mercedes-Benz XENTRY: Mercedes-Benz XENTRY is the official diagnostic and coding software for Mercedes-Benz vehicles.
These alternatives may have a higher upfront cost than VCDS China, but they offer superior reliability, functionality, and support.
17. How Can I Verify the Authenticity of a VCDS Tool?
To verify the authenticity of a VCDS tool, purchase directly from Ross-Tech or an authorized distributor. Genuine VCDS tools come with a unique serial number and a holographic label. Ross-Tech’s website provides a tool to check the serial number’s validity.
18. What are the Ethical Considerations of Car Coding?
Car coding, while offering numerous benefits, also brings forth ethical considerations that technicians and enthusiasts should carefully consider:
- Safety Systems: Modifying or disabling safety systems, such as airbags or ABS, is unethical and potentially illegal.
- Emissions Regulations: Tampering with emissions control systems is unethical and violates environmental regulations.
- Warranty Implications: Coding changes can void the vehicle’s warranty, and it is important to inform customers of this risk.
- Transparency: Be transparent with customers about the coding changes being made and their potential consequences.
- Data Privacy: Respect the privacy of vehicle owners and protect their personal information.
- Legal Compliance: Ensure that all coding changes comply with local laws and regulations.
